After the earth-shattering--literally!--events of World War Hulk, the jade giant is seemingly no more and new heroes must rise up in Incredible Hulk #112! Written by World War Hulk architect Greg Pak and acclaimed author Fred Van Lente, and featuring the art of rising star Khoi Pham, this is the comic that everyone's already buzzing about! When confronted by S.H.I.E.L.D., Hercules and Amadeus Cho are faced with quite possibly the toughest decisions of their lives and... well, let's just say that their final choice will leave your jaw on the floor! As Hercules' past, present and future collide, Pak, Van Lente and Pham set Incredible Hulk on a path so powerful, so controversial that the entire series must be renamed Incredible Hercules as of issue #113!
